Backup Planning Strategies
Developing effective backup preparation techniques is crucial for managing unforeseen expenditures in new build jobs. You need to start by alloting a percent of your complete budget plan, typically around 10-15%, specifically for unexpected expenses. This cushion can help you handle shocks without thwarting your job. Next, work closely with your contractor to determine potential dangers, like hold-ups in material delivery or style changes. Regularly review your budget quotes and change as required to show any kind of new info or obstacles that arise. Furthermore, maintain lines of communication open with your professional to guarantee every person's on the same web page. By proactively preparing for contingencies, you'll decrease anxiety and maintain your job on course, also when the unforeseen takes place.
